Top Picks for Après-Ski Entertainment

Cocktails and Dreams

  • Scott’s: Situated in Méribel’s main square, Scott’s transforms from a laid-back cocktail lounge into a vibrant dance spot at night, especially during their 2-for-1 cocktail hour starting at 9 PM.
  • Barometer Bar: Known for its sophisticated ambiance, this bar offers an extensive selection of cocktails and fine local wines, accompanied by soothing background music.
  • Evolution: For those seeking a quieter evening, Evolution provides a relaxed setting where guests can enjoy board games, TV, and a variety of drinks, including smoothies ideal for post-party recovery.

Beers and Beats

  • The Doron Pub: Popular for its live music and themed nights, this pub shifts from a casual beer spot to a lively bar as the night progresses.
  • La Taverne: Offering the cheapest beers during its happy hour from 8 PM to midnight, La Taverne is a hotspot for budget-conscious party-goers and also features live DJs and sports screenings.
  • Jack’s Bar: A staple in Méribel’s après-ski scene, located near the main lift station, Jack’s Bar is renowned for its sports broadcasts and themed nights, including stand-up comedy events.

Dance ‘til Dawn

  • O’Sullivan’s: Previously known as Dicks T Bar, O’Sullivan’s is the go-to club for late-night revelers, featuring performances by renowned bands and DJs and staying open until 5 AM.
  • Le Loft: Positioned in La Chaudanne, Le Loft boasts a top-notch sound system and a mix of Euro-pop hits that keep the dance floor buzzing.
  • Privilège: As the only late-night club in Mottaret, Privilège offers a unique underground vibe and remains a favorite among those looking to continue the party after 1 AM.

How to Get There

For those traveling from London, the most convenient route is a flight to Chambéry, which takes approximately 1 hour and 40 minutes. From there, Méribel is just an hour’s drive.
